I had 2 Pelleve treatments a few months ago (4 yrs after facelift - mid 50s). I was extremely pleased with the results. After the 3rd treatment last week something was different about my face. It appeared thinner and my skin was slightly looser. I looked worse. I read all about Thermage and fat loss. I was wondering if you have had experience in your practice with Pelleve and subcutaneous fat loss (setting at 41 deg C). Or is my skin tighter and denser therefore cheeks appears thinner?

CO2 Laser Resurfacing and Pelleve work very differently and create different results. CO2 uses a laser that resurfaces the skin and creates changes and improvement in both textural and pigmentation issues. Pelleve uses radiofrequency to gently heat the skin and this heat stimulates collagen...
